Common Carrier Air Duct Cleaning Problems We Solve in Brunswick
- Panned-joist returns in 1960s ranches. Brunswick’s post-war subdivisions — especially near Sleepy Hollow Road and the I-71 corridor — used floor cavities as return channels. After 50+ years, these joist pans collect layers of construction debris, rodent droppings, and settled dust that standard vacuums can’t reach. We use our Nikro HEPA system with rotary whip attachments to dislodge packed material without damaging the original framing.
- Fiberglass-lined trunk ducts from the 1970s. The Performance Series systems installed in Brunswick’s 1970s ranches often used fiberglass-lined sheet metal for sound dampening. That lining delaminates over decades, shedding fibers into the airstream. We inspect with our video system first — if the lining is intact, we clean gently; if it’s breaking down, we recommend sealing or replacement to stop fiber circulation.
- Kinked flex-duct drops in tight attics. Carrier systems in Brunswick’s older ranches frequently have flex-duct runs squeezed through undersized attic access holes. The kinks restrict airflow and create dead zones where construction dust and insect debris accumulate. Our Abatement Technologies equipment generates enough suction to clear these blockages without collapsing the duct.
- Humidity-driven mold at duct joints. Brunswick’s position on the Portage Escarpment traps moisture in basements along the I-71 corridor. Carrier duct joints in these conditions harbor mold even when the rest of the basement feels dry. We find it with video inspection, then treat with sanitizing agents that don’t degrade the duct sealant.
- Filter bypass from ill-fitting aftermarket replacements. Homeowners in Brunswick’s 44212 ZIP often grab whatever filter fits at the big-box store. A 1-inch pleated jammed into a Carrier Infinity system designed for a 4-inch media cabinet creates bypass — dirty air slips around the filter and coats the blower wheel and evaporator coil. We stock OEM Carrier filter sizes and check cabinet fit as part of every cleaning.

Carrier Models & Products We Service in Brunswick
We clean and service all three Carrier residential lines: Comfort Series, Performance Series, and Infinity Series. Each has distinct duct configurations that affect how we approach the job.
Comfort Series systems — common in Brunswick’s 1980s and 1990s builds — use simpler trunk-and-branch layouts with standard 1-inch filter cabinets. Performance Series added more sophisticated zoning and larger media filters. Infinity Series, Carrier’s top residential line, integrates with the Infinity zoning system and requires careful attention to bypass duct sizing and static pressure during cleaning.
For parts, we recommend OEM Carrier filters and blower motors for exact fit and warranty compatibility. For duct repairs — sealing joints, replacing damaged flex runs, patching trunk lines — we use high-quality mastic and UL-181 foil tape that meets Carrier’s airflow and temperature specs at lower cost than OEM sheet metal replacement. Carrier Service Pricing in Brunswick
Most Carrier air duct cleaning jobs in Brunswick fall between $300 and $650, depending on system size, accessibility, and condition. Here’s how that breaks down:
- Basic cleaning (single system, standard access): $300–$400
- Full system with video inspection: $400–$525
- Cleaning + duct sealing + sanitizing: $525–$650
- Dryer vent cleaning add-on: $125–$175
- HVAC cleaning (blower wheel, evaporator coil): $150–$250 additional
What drives cost? Number of supply and return vents, whether we need to access a crawl space or sealed attic, the amount of debris buildup, and whether we find damage requiring repair.
